        Daniel Defoe’s “Robinson Crusoe” stands as a seminal work in the literary canon, known for its pioneering role in the development of the novel as a genre. Published in 1719, it recounts the tale of Robinson Crusoe, a mariner shipwrecked on a remote island, where he must confront the challenges of survival and solitude. The novel not only captures the essence of adventure but also serves as a profound exploration of human resilience, adaptation, and the quest for meaning in isolation. Crusoe’s journey from despair to resourcefulness, as he learns to navigate the island and build a life from scratch, is a timeless narrative that reflects on the complexities of the human spirit when faced with adversity.

        “Robinson Crusoe” not only offers an enthralling adventure but also serves as an allegory for the human condition. Crusoe’s relationship with the island and his efforts to tame the environment symbolize mankind’s struggle for mastery over the natural world. Additionally, the novel delves into themes of colonialism, self-discovery, and the consequences of unchecked ambition. As a literary classic, “Robinson Crusoe” continues to captivate readers with its vivid portrayal of survival, self-reliance, and the enduring human capacity to find purpose and meaning even in the most challenging circumstances.
